If we are taking a 360 degree picture, one of the concerns I have is HOW in the world is this image going to be plastered onto a 2D base? It's like the similar idea with how to draw the globe onto a 2D paper: regardless of how you project a 3D object onto 2D, you will always have to deal with stretching and morphing, resulting in incorrect distances between certain objects in the image (the two objects in a photo might be made much larger, or much smaller than it actually is).
